sed是Stream EDitor流编辑器的缩写,是GNU的软件项目,项目地址http://www.gnu.org/software/sed/ , 和grep,awk一起为视为linux下文字处理三大神器。sed的工作原理:简单的讲就是读取一行到内存,处理完再读取下一行,一直到最后一行。稍微详细一点讲就是读取一行放到模式空间(sed在内存申请的一段内存空间),被模式匹配到则按给
原创 2014-09-23 10:35:39
816阅读
下面这是在linuxtone网站上看到的 自己在这里记录一下 以后好学习 删除配置文件中#号注释行 sed 's/\#.*//' h1.conf >h2.conf 删除无内容空行 sed '/^$/d'  h1.conf >h2.cof 删除配置文件中//号注释行 sed 's#//.*##' h1.conf > h2.conf 取第1到3行 sed -
转载 精选 2011-12-15 13:36:36
496阅读
linux sed常用用法总结
原创 2015-03-03 18:03:26
1074阅读
1.sed替换换行符及标签的使用echo "a,b,c,d" |sed 's/,/\n/g'|sed 's/\n/,/g'解析:以上命令实现不了替换换行符,这跟sed的行处理方式有关,sed读取一行时,会先把换行符去掉,处理完后再添加上,所以是无法使用上面的命令进行换行符替换的,必须使用sed中的其它命令来完成。上面的恢复可以使用tr命令:echo&nbsp
原创 2015-08-30 11:18:59
2286阅读
今天有学习了一些 http://bbs.linuxtone.org/thread-1242-1-2.html 记录一下了 1.awk给输出的字段加单引号。 [root@localhost test]# awk -v aa="'" '{print $1,aa $2 aa}' t1 a '1' b '45' 2 删除两列之间多个不等空格使成为两列中间只有一个空格的规范格式
转载 精选 2011-12-16 13:43:55
589阅读
sed:Stream Editor    行编程器(全屏编辑器:vi)模式空间默认不编辑原文件,仅对模式空间的数据做处理,处理结束后,将模式空间打印到屏幕;sed [optians] 'AddressCommand'file...    -n 静默模式,不显示模式空间中的内容。   &nb
原创 2015-04-12 17:22:57
394阅读
vim和vi用法基本上一样,vim更强大一些,还有颜色标示。vim的使用,vim有三种模式分别是一般模式,编辑模式,命令模式。一般模式:删除、复制和粘贴x:向后删除X:向前删除nx:向后删除n个字符dd:删除当行D:删除当行字符ndd:删除当前行向下的n行yy:复制光标所在的行p:将复制的数据粘贴在光标的下一行P:将复制的数据粘贴在光标的上一行编辑模式:i:在光标所在的位置插入字符I:在光标所在的
vim
原创 2015-09-29 19:03:13
456阅读
<br />format常用用法 <br /> <br />Format是一个很常用,却又似乎很烦的方法,本人试图对这个方法的帮助进行一些翻译<br />,让它有一个完整的概貌,以供大家查询之用:<br />首先看它的声明:<br />function Format(cons
转载 2023-08-31 11:06:32
224阅读
-v显示请求详细信息 curl www.baidu.com -v -X 指定请求方式 GET请求 curl -X GET http://localhost:8080/search?data=123 # -X GET是可选的 POST请求 curl -X POST -d"data=123&key=45
原创 2022-07-07 22:00:13
84阅读
NSDictionary
原创 2014-08-19 08:20:45
1071阅读
VIM 常用用法Vim是vi文本编辑器的升级版。也是linux最常用的编辑器,其功能之强大。据说还对此专门出一本500多页的书。Vim分三个模式:默认模式:命令模式,编辑模式输入模式:末行模式模式转换:编辑模式 --> 输入模式: i: insert, 实现在当前光标所在处字符前面转换为输入模式; a: append, 实现在当前光标所在处字符后面转换为输入模式;
原创 2013-11-07 21:41:24
513阅读
NSSet常用用法和forin快速遍历。
原创 精选 2014-08-19 08:42:50
1454阅读
  根据 指定大小对 一个大的list拆分成固定size的较小 listLists.partition(list, n)List<Foo> foos = ...for (List<Foo> partition : Lists.partition(foos, n)) { // do something with partition}  ...
原创 2023-04-20 00:13:45
95阅读
获取响应头字段@Test: String body = "{\"userName\":\"xiaocc\",\"password\":\"l3x0raKzacb26ZeR2G0A9I
原创 2022-08-31 11:14:09
116阅读
openpyxl简介openpyxl是一个Python的实用第三方库,用户读取/写入后缀为xlsx / xlsm / xltx / xltm的Excel表格文件。 openpy
原创 2022-11-23 22:30:44
1767阅读
1点赞
$.ajax基本用法 $.ajax({   url:"${request.getContextPath()}/templet/templet/check
原创 2022-12-09 13:54:20
83阅读
 在fedora16中使用tmux 第一部安装: yum install tmux  进入tmux: 直接输入tmux即可 常用命令: 1.新建一个窗口 Ctrl+b c 2.横向分割一个窗口 Ctrl+b % 3.纵向分割一个窗口 Ctrl+b " 4.更改每个窗口的大小 Ctrl+b Ctrl+方向健(大小为1) C
原创 2012-08-04 15:19:48
1205阅读
查看全部信息snmpwalk  -v1 -c public 172.16.1.1 snmpwalk  -v1 -c public ifOutOctets 172.16.1.1ifIndex 端口索引号ifDescr 端口描述ifType 端口类型ifMtu 最大传输包字节数ifS
转载 精选 2014-07-06 22:02:51
1488阅读
1点赞
1、连接到远程主机:命令格式 :ssh name@remoteserver 或者ssh remoteserver -l name说明:以上两种方式都可以远程登录到远程主机,server代表远程主机,name为登录远程主机的用户名。2、连接到远程主机指定的端口:命令格式:ssh name@remoteserver -p 2222 或者ssh remoteserver -l nam
转载 精选 2014-12-03 17:34:33
413阅读
restore archivelog 常用用法
原创 2018-03-15 17:13:04
3875阅读
1点赞
1评论
  • 1
  • 2
  • 3
  • 4
  • 5